I bought and fitted one one of those ebay ones. It was cheap and came quikly.
Can,t tell you much about it other than it looks identical to original, and it well urrmmm filters as far as i know.
If you change your oil quite often and don't go over service intervals i don't think there would be that much difference over a "named" more expensive variety. All they do is a very simple job and if the filter element has the same gaps between fibres and filtration capacity then they are both as capable as each other.
